2 Year Study Requirement Rule

Primary applicants must have completed a minimum of 2 years full-time study in Australia;

The study must be related to the nominated occupation;

The course(s) must be registered on the Commonwealth Registrar of Institutions and Courses for Overseas Students;

The study must have been completed and resulted in the award of an Australian Diploma, Degree, Masters or PhD; or

The study must have resulted in the award of an AQF Certificate III (tradespersons only).

When assessing the 2 year study requirement rule, careful consideration must be given to information listed for courses on the CRICOS registrar as well as credits received from former study completed both overseas and in Australia.
